websocket与cdn支持吗?websocket cdn加速

WebSocket 与 CDN 并非天然对立,通过边缘计算节点与协议适配技术,两者结合可实现毫秒级低延迟与全球静态资源加速的完美协同。

websocket 与 cdn

通过全站加速CDN实现游戏联机
加载中
通过全站加速CDN实现游戏联机

技术架构演进:从分离到融合

在2026年的Web开发语境下,单纯依赖传统CDN处理静态内容,或仅靠原生WebSocket建立长连接的模式已无法满足高并发、低延迟的业务需求,现代架构强调“动静分离”与“边缘智能”的深度结合。

传统CDN的局限性分析

传统CDN核心优势在于缓存静态资源(HTML/CSS/JS/图片),其基于HTTP/1.1或HTTP/2的短连接机制,在处理高频、双向实时数据交互时存在显著瓶颈:

  • 握手开销大:每次TCP连接建立均需三次握手,对于高频小数据包传输效率低下。
  • 状态保持难:传统CDN节点多为无状态转发,难以维持长连接的心跳检测与状态同步。
  • 延迟累积:数据需回源至中心服务器处理,再分发至用户,链路越长,延迟越高。

WebSocket在边缘侧的突破

随着边缘计算(Edge Computing)的普及,CDN节点已从“缓存分发”升级为“计算执行”,2026年主流云厂商(如阿里云、酷番云、Cloudflare)的边缘节点已原生支持WebSocket协议:

  1. 就近接入:用户通过WebSocket连接至距离最近的边缘节点,而非直接连接后端中心服务器。
  2. 协议透传与优化:边缘节点对WebSocket连接进行TCP优化、QUIC协议适配,降低首屏及实时数据延迟。
  3. 动态路由:根据实时网络状况,智能将WebSocket连接路由至最优后端服务集群。

实战场景对比:何时选择何种方案?

理解WebSocket与CDN的结合边界,关键在于明确业务对延迟、并发及数据一致性的要求,以下通过对比表格直观展示不同场景下的最佳实践。

业务场景 核心需求 推荐架构方案 关键优势 潜在风险
实时音视频直播 极低延迟(<500ms)、高并发 CDN+WebSocket+WebRTC 边缘节点处理信令,媒体流通过RTMP/QUIC分发 带宽成本高,需精细调优
在线多人游戏 状态同步、高频交互 专用WebSocket集群+边缘加速 游戏逻辑下沉至边缘,减少回源压力 边缘计算资源有限,逻辑需精简
金融交易终端 数据准确性、安全性 WebSocket over TLS+专线回源 端到端加密,确保交易指令不丢失 延迟略高于纯边缘方案
IoT设备监控 海量连接、低功耗 MQTT over WebSocket+CDN 复用CDN基础设施,降低部署成本 需处理大量小数据包并发

性能优化关键指标

根据2026年《中国云计算边缘计算发展白皮书》数据显示,采用边缘WebSocket优化的架构,相比传统中心架构,首包延迟降低40%-60%连接建立成功率提升至99.9%

websocket 与 cdn

  • 连接复用:利用HTTP/2的多路复用特性,在单个TCP连接上并行传输多个WebSocket流,减少连接开销。
  • 心跳机制优化:边缘节点代理心跳检测,避免后端服务器因大量无效心跳而负载过高。
  • 断线重连策略:智能指数退避算法,结合边缘节点状态,实现秒级自动恢复,提升用户体验。

实施建议与避坑指南

在实际落地过程中,许多开发者容易陷入“过度依赖”或“配置错误”的误区,以下是基于头部平台实战经验的建议。

安全合规性考量

WebSocket连接易受CSRF(跨站请求伪造)和DDoS攻击,2026年国家标准GB/T 39786-2021《信息安全技术 信息系统密码应用基本要求》对实时通信安全提出更高要求:

  • 强制WSS:所有WebSocket连接必须使用WSS(WebSocket Secure),即基于TLS加密,防止中间人攻击。
  • Token验证:在握手阶段(Handshake)验证JWT或OAuth Token,确保连接合法性。
  • 速率限制:在CDN边缘层实施请求频率限制,拦截异常高频连接,保护后端服务。

成本与性能平衡

边缘WebSocket计算资源消耗高于静态缓存,需合理评估成本:

  • 按需启用:仅对高实时性业务启用边缘WebSocket,静态资源仍走传统CDN缓存。
  • 混合架构:核心数据通过WebSocket实时同步,非核心数据通过HTTP轮询或SSE(Server-Sent Events)获取,降低带宽成本。
  • 地域差异:一线城市及海外节点优先部署边缘WebSocket,偏远地区可降级为HTTP长轮询,平衡成本与体验。

常见问题解答(FAQ)

Q1: WebSocket连接在CDN节点断开后,如何保证数据不丢失?

A: 建议在应用层实现消息队列(如Kafka/RabbitMQ)与持久化存储,边缘节点仅负责连接转发,后端服务在收到消息后立即落盘,客户端重连后,通过消息ID拉取未确认消息,确保最终一致性。

Q2: 2026年国内主流云厂商对WebSocket并发连接数有何限制?

A: 阿里云、酷番云等头部厂商针对企业级用户,默认单实例支持数万至十万级并发连接,具体配额可根据业务需求申请扩容,个人开发者需注意免费套餐通常限制在1000-5000连接/实例,建议提前规划。

websocket 与 cdn

Q3: 如何监控WebSocket连接的健康状态?

A: 集成APM(应用性能监控)工具,监控连接建立时间、消息吞吐量、错误率及延迟分布,重点关注“僵尸连接”比例,及时清理无效连接,释放边缘节点资源。

互动引导:您的业务场景中,实时通信延迟是否成为瓶颈?欢迎在评论区分享您的架构痛点。

参考文献

  1. 中国信息通信研究院. (2026). 《中国云计算边缘计算发展白皮书(2026年)》. 北京: 人民邮电出版社.
  2. 阿里云智能集团. (2026). 《边缘计算节点WebSocket协议优化实践》. 阿里云技术博客.
  3. Cloudflare. (2025). 《State of Web Performance: WebSocket & Edge Computing Trends》. Cloudflare Research.
  4. 国家标准化管理委员会. (2021). GB/T 39786-2021 信息安全技术 信息系统密码应用基本要求. 北京: 中国标准出版社.

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/383860.html

(0)
个人信息安全规范数据安全如何保障?个人信息安全规范国家标准
上一篇 2026年6月15日 02:52
cdn页面篡改怎么办?cdn页面篡改如何修复
下一篇 2026年6月15日 02:53

相关推荐

  • 部署新版本cdn,cdn版本更新后如何生效

    部署新版本CDN的核心在于平滑过渡与回滚机制,建议采用蓝绿部署策略,先在非核心节点验证,再全量切换,确保业务零中断,当网站流量激增或内容更新频繁时,传统的静态资源加载方式往往成为瓶颈,内容分发网络(CDN)作为加速网页访问速度的关键基础设施,其版本迭代不仅涉及技术参数的调整,更直接关系到用户体验和业务稳定性,许……

    云计算 2026年5月25日
    2700
  • 爱奇艺分发CDN是什么,爱奇艺分发CDN

    爱奇艺分发CDN的核心优势在于其自研的“云智一体”架构,通过全球节点智能调度与H.266/VVC编码优化,在2026年实现了99.99%的可用性、首屏加载低于0.8秒的极致体验,以及相比传统CDN降低30%以上的带宽成本,爱奇艺CDN的技术架构与核心优势解析自研智能调度系统:从“被动响应”到“主动预测”传统CD……

    2026年5月17日
    2200
  • 天谱乐大模型怎么样?天谱乐大模型值得使用吗?

    天谱乐大模型在垂直领域的应用深度与商业化落地能力,构成了其核心竞争优势,这是一款在特定赛道具备“护城河”潜力的生产力工具,它并非试图在通用闲聊领域与巨头正面硬刚,而是精准切入音乐创作与音频处理这一垂直场景,通过技术降维打击,解决了传统创作门槛高、效率低的行业痛点,创作者与企业而言,天谱乐大模型的价值在于将“灵感……

    2026年3月22日
    9900
  • CDN和OSS选择哪个更好?CDN和OSS区别

    在2026年的云架构选型中,若业务核心诉求是提升全球访问速度并降低源站压力,首选CDN;若核心诉求是海量非结构化数据的低成本存储与归档,则必须选择OSS;对于绝大多数互联网企业,最佳实践是“OSS存储+CDN加速”的组合模式,二者并非互斥,而是互补,核心差异与选型逻辑理解CDN(内容分发网络)与OSS(对象存储……

    2026年5月28日
    2800
  • 数智化大模型到底是什么?数智化大模型难学吗

    数智化大模型并非遥不可及的技术黑箱,其本质是“数据+算力+算法”与具体业务场景的深度融合,旨在实现从“经验决策”向“智能决策”的跨越,企业应用大模型的核心逻辑,在于利用大模型的泛化能力,解决传统数字化无法处理的非结构化数据难题,从而降本增效,这并非一场颠覆性的革命,而是数字化转型的自然延伸与升维, 核心逻辑:去……

    2026年3月25日
    8500
  • 构建数据仓库百度云,百度云数据仓库搭建教程

    构建基于百度云的数据仓库,核心在于利用MaxCompute进行海量离线计算,结合Hologres实现实时交互式分析,通过DataWorks完成全流程开发治理,从而打造低成本、高并发且安全的企业级数据底座,现在企业做数据决策,不再只是把数据存起来,而是要让数据“活”起来,百度云在这条路上走了很久,方案也打磨得非常……

    2026年5月24日
    1300
  • 新路由cdn怎么设置?新路由cdn配置教程

    2026年“新路由cdn”并非单一硬件产品,而是指基于新路由智能路由生态构建的分布式内容分发网络服务,其核心优势在于利用海量家庭网关节点实现边缘加速,相比传统云CDN,在降低中小站点带宽成本与提升国内下沉市场访问速度方面具有显著性价比,新路由CDN的技术架构与核心价值去中心化的边缘节点网络不同于阿里云或腾讯云依……

    2026年6月7日
    2000
  • 国内域名怎么注册,申请流程需要什么资料?

    注册国内域名(如.cn、.com.cn等)的核心在于严格的实名认证与合规性审查,不同于国际域名,国内域名在注册后必须立即提交身份信息进行审核,只有通过实名认证后,域名才能正常解析和使用,这一机制旨在规范互联网管理,保障网络安全,国内域名的申请注册过程实际上是一个“购买-认证-激活”的闭环流程,对于企业和个人站长……

    2026年2月19日
    17700
  • m免费国外cdn,国外cdn免费加速稳定吗

    在2026年,完全免费且稳定的国外CDN服务已不存在,主流方案为“免费额度+按量付费”混合模式,推荐Cloudflare、Bunny.net或AWS CloudFront作为高性价比替代方案,免费国外CDN的市场现状与核心逻辑过去那种“完全免费、无限流量、全球加速”的CDN神话在2026年已彻底破灭,随着带宽成……

    2026年5月27日
    2700
  • CDN缓存了别人的登录状态怎么办?CDN缓存导致用户登录状态混乱

    CDN缓存本身不会直接存储用户的登录凭证(如密码或Session ID),但配置不当会导致敏感会话信息被错误缓存,从而引发严重的账号泄露风险,因此必须通过严格的缓存策略隔离动态登录页面,在2026年的互联网架构中,内容分发网络(CDN)早已不仅是加速静态资源的工具,更是安全防护的第一道防线,许多开发者在追求极致……

    云计算 2026年5月27日
    2400

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注